We're looking for three students to help develop induction courses for new teaching staff about digital learning tools at QMUL. You'll work directly with the Technology Enhanced Learning (TEL) team to create training materials that help staff use technology effectively in their teaching.
Main Responsibilities
Help create online self-paced training courses for new teaching staff
Assist in developing in-person induction sessions for new teaching staff
Participate in creating student case study videos
Share your experience with digital learning tools at QMUL
Provide student perspective on how teaching staff can better use technology
This is an exciting opportunity to gain:
Professional experience in digital education
Content development skills
Project collaboration experience
Understanding of educational technology at Queen Mary
Opportunity to represent the student voice in the development of digital learning initiatives.
The training provided can enhance your CV and develop transferable skills.
Your input will help shape how new teaching staff learn to use technology in their classes. You'll represent student voices in improving digital education at QMUL while gaining valuable professional experience.
Time Commitment: 10-15 hours per week for approx. 3 months
We are seeking a Research Assistant with expertise in web development and implementation to support the enhancement of a digital resource currently under development. This resource, based on cutting-edge linguistic research, focuses on motion verbs in Latin and Ancient Greek, making complex linguistic structures more accessible and engaging for secondary school students and teachers. The role involves refining and optimizing the existing platform, ensuring a user-friendly experience, and integrating additional linguistic data.
This is an exciting opportunity to contribute to a meaningful educational and research-driven project that connects classical languages with digital innovation.
Please note that compensation includes payment for regular remote meetings.
Qualifications
A background in Informatics or Computer Science is required, with higher education qualifications being an advantage.
Skills
Proficiency in JavaScript and Python
Experience with web development and digital tools for education
Strong problem-solving skills and ability to work independently
Interest in linguistics, digital humanities, or educational technology (preferred but not required)
We have a fantastic opportunity for a Tissue Bank Technician to provide technical support to the Pancreatic Cancer Research Fund Tissue Bank (PCRFTB), to enable comprehensive, efficient and effective service to internal and external researchers. In particular, sample processing, quality control, management of PCRFTB samples, general house-keeping and stock taking.
This is a full time position for a duration of 3 months. We will be paying the successful candidate between ?17.97 - ?21.62 per hour plus holiday pay depending on experience.
Qualifications
First Degree in biological sciences
Minimum of 2 A Levels in relevant subjects (e.g. Biology, Chemistry)
Skills
Working knowledge of Health and Safety, COSHH and GCP regulations and an understanding of the implications of compliance with the Human Tissue Act (HTA)
Knowledge of laboratory health and safety procedures
Experience in handling and processing human tissue in an oncology research environment
Experience of sample archiving and management using LIMS
Experience of managing databases to identify sample cohorts
Experience in nucleic acid extraction
Strong organisational skills and attention to detail
Ability to follow written and oral instructions
Ability to organise own workload and respond to changing priorities
Experience of using Microsoft Office packages (Word, Excel, Outlook and Powerpoint)
Ability to work both independently and as a supportive member of a team
Excellent written and verbal communication
Ability to maintain accurate and complete records
Ability to improve processes
Other
Friendly, positive and professional disposition to establish and maintain effective working relationship with others
Willingness to work flexibly in order to achieve project demands
Self-motivated and able to work without close supervision
Organised and methodical, and able to use own initiative where appropriate
Ability to maintain confidentiality when handling sensitive data
